Stefanie Russ is a scholar working on Condensed Matter Physics,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Stefanie Russ has authored 59 papers receiving a total of 823 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Condensed Matter Physics, 20 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 18 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Stefanie Russ’s work include Theoretical and Computational Physics (25 papers), Quantum chaos and dynamical systems (13 papers) and Material Dynamics and Properties (10 papers). Stefanie Russ is often cited by papers focused on Theoretical and Computational Physics (25 papers), Quantum chaos and dynamical systems (13 papers) and Material Dynamics and Properties (10 papers). Stefanie Russ collaborates with scholars based in Germany, France and United States. Stefanie Russ's co-authors include Armin Bunde, B. Sapoval, P. J. Strykowski, Jan W. Kantelhardt, Shlomo Havlin, Olivier Haeberlé, Terrence W. Simon, Malcolm D. Ingram, Itzhak Webman and H. Eduardo Roman and has published in prestigious journals such as Physical Review Letters, Journal of Applied Physics and Physical Review B.
